Spread of the Surname

The surname Bulychev has spread beyond Russia to other countries in the region, such as Uzbekistan, Kazakhstan, Belarus, and Kyrgyzstan. It has also reached countries further afield, with individuals carrying the surname in the United States, Canada, Germany, Estonia, and Greece.

According to data, the surname Bulychev has the highest incidence in Russia, with a total of 4722 individuals carrying the surname. This is followed by Uzbekistan with 151 individuals, Kazakhstan with 69 individuals, and Belarus with 45 individuals. The surname has a lower incidence in other countries, such as the United States, with only 6 individuals carrying the surname.
